System for diagnosing EGR valve, actuator and sensor related failure conditions

1. A system for diagnosing EGR valve-related failure conditions, comprising:

  • an EGR valve having a valve inlet in fluid communications with an exhaust manifold of an internal combustion engine and a valve outlet in fluid communications with an intake manifold of said engine, said EGR valve responsive to a valve command to control exhaust gas flow therethrough;

    an EGR valve position sensor producing an EGR valve position signal indicative of EGR valve position; and

    an engine controller producing said valve command, said engine controller responsive to said valve position signal to determine a final valve position after a time delay following said valve command commanding said EGR valve from one of a fully closed and a fully open position to one of a fully open and a fully closed position, said engine controller logging an EGR valve response time fault if a difference between said final valve position and an expected valve position is greater than a position threshold.
